Solubility expt.
- 223 mg/L (at 25 °C)
- SPECIFIC OPTICAL ROTATION: +102.5 DEG @ 25 °C/D; PH OF 1% SOLN 7.5 TO 8.5; SOL IN WATER, METHANOL, ETHANOL. /PHOSPHATE SODIUM/
- 1 g dissolves in about 30 mL of alc, in about 180 mL of chloroform, in about 50 mL of acetone; sol in methanol, dioxane.
- In water, 2.23X10+2 mg/L at 25 °C
- 2.39e-01 g/L

Applications
Prednisolone (CAS 50-24-8) is used as an active pharmaceutical ingredient in corticosteroid medicines for humans and animals, formulated for oral, injectable, or topical routes in pharmaceutical products. It is often employed as a precursor/intermediate in the synthesis of other corticosteroids and can serve as a reference standard or analytical reagent in pharmacology laboratories for corticosteroid quantification. In research and development, prednisolone features in formulation development and testing of steroid-containing products. These applications are subject to local regulations and formulation limits.
